Tools Used

Posted by rabidpoobear
Monday, December 24th, 2007

Graphics - MS Paint

Sound - SFXR by DrPetter

Music - Reaper mostly, but the music didn’t make it into the game

Coding - Mostly Python IDLE IDE

Libraries - Python and Pygame

it was a fun competition!

Next time I won’t wait until the second day to start, I underestimated how long it would take to implement my game and I ran out of time.
